Sink Faucet Replacement Questions
When should a sink faucet be replaced? Replacement is recommended when the faucet leaks persistently, becomes difficult to operate, or shows signs of corrosion and damage.
What types of sink faucets are commonly replaced? Popular options include single-handle, double-handle, and touchless faucets, depending on the sink setup and homeowner preferences.
How can I tell if my sink faucet needs replacement? Signs include constant dripping, low water pressure, difficulty in controlling temperature, or visible wear and corrosion.
What is involved in replacing a sink faucet? The process typically involves shutting off water supply, removing the old faucet, and installing a new one securely and properly aligned.
